    Hi All,
    I just purchased a 1970 TR6. While tuning, I noticed the distributor installed was Lucas P/N 41558 D and not 41202 or 41306 as called out in the TR6 factory manual. According to Google, the Lucas 41558 D fits a 73-76 TR6. Is this a problem? The car is running is still running rough even after going through the tuning steps and cleaning the plugs.

    Best regards.

    Jack

  • #2
    The big difference between the 73-76 distributor and the one for the 70 models was that the 73 -76 do not have a Vacuum ADVANCE module and a there's different centrifugal advance curve rpm ranges...
    If you have the BENTLEY, you'll see charts in the ELECTRICAL chapter
    If you send the distributor off to be recurved, it can be set to your current engine.
